    Recently, a little known site called IGN (I believe I'm typing that correctly) got a chance to play through the beginning of The Last Guardian. Yes, it still exists and yes, it's still on track for release later this year on the PlayStation 4.
    These are the opening moments of The Last Guardian. Much like Ico, Fumito Ueda’s seminal PS2 game, you play as a small boy, paired with a mysterious being – a companion, but in many ways unknowable. In this instance, it is a towering chimera: part bird, part dog, part who knows what.

    You’ve awoken in a cave, with no recollection of how you got there and strange markings on your arms. The “man-eating beast” - Trico - lies nearby, in pain and unable to stand, a heavy collar around its neck and armour-plating across its forehead and down its back. With no way to escape, and feeling sympathy for the creature – despite its formidable size and reputation – you set out to help it.(...)
